An Analog-Only Small Cell Unit with Millimeter-Wave Wireless Backhaul for Mobile Communication
23 September 2018
This paper analyses the achievable signal quality of a novel system architecture for small cell units with integrated millimetre-wave wireless backhaul over realistic link lengths. The small cell unit is mainly based on a simple frequency conversion from backhaul to access frequencies. Therefore, the data signal on the backhaul link is solely a frequency shifted version of the 3GPP compliant signal on the access link. The sufficient linearity and phase noise performance at 60 GHz was proven in an outdoor long-distance trial by measurements of an L TE signal easily meeting the 3GPP requirements for the access link. Moreover, a successful outdoor test of our full end-to-end L TE mobile communication system with a commercial user device demonstrated the required high data rates.
